Specificity
- This antibody recognises rat leukosialin, a major cell-surface sialoglycoprotein of thymocytes and T lymphocytes. It is also expressed on neutrophils, bone marrow stem cells and B-lineage cells after activation. The specificity of the leukosialin epitope is largely determined by linear protein sequence, as indicated by the reaction of this antibody with the extracellular domain of leukosialian expressed in an unglycosylated form in E. coli. However, the sensitivity of this antibody to neuraminidase treatment of leukosialin indicates that glycosylation can modify epitope conformation or flexibility.

Application Notes
- This antibody binds to rat leukosialin, and can be used to label thymocytes and T lymphocytes in the lymph node cell population in flow cytometry analysis. This antibody has also been used, along with other anti-CD43 MABs, in a Western blot analysis to localize leukosialin epitopes.

Comment
-
This chimeric rabbit antibody was made using the variable domain sequences of the original Mouse IgG2b format, for improved compatibility with existing reagents, assays and techniques.
